The myth that people who drive red cars are more … oakfields preparatory school essexWebJan 9, 2024 · No, red cars do not cost more to insure. The color of a car does not affect the cost of insurance, but other vehicle features do. Insurance premiums are based in part on a vehicle’s make, model, year, body type, and engine size, as well as the car’s sticker price, average repair costs, safety record, and risk of theft. ... oakfields preparatory school upminsterWeb285 Likes, 17 Comments - Charlotte (@_charlotteburt_) on Instagram: "Stage 1: January: Do all the research about moving to Bali in a pandemic.
